Understanding the Costs of Private ADHD Assessments in the UK: A Comprehensive Guide
In current years, the United Kingdom has actually seen a substantial rise in the variety of people looking for an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) medical diagnosis. While the National Health Service (NHS) offers diagnostic services, the unmatched need has caused considerable waiting lists, often stretching from 2 to five years depending upon the region. Subsequently, lots of people and families are turning to the economic sector to look for clearness and support.
This guide checks out the monetary implications of pursuing a private ADHD assessment in the UK, breaking down the expenses associated with preliminary consultations, follow-up care, and ongoing medication management.
The Current State of ADHD Diagnostics in the UK
The main driver for the growth of the private ADHD assessment market is the backlog within NHS adult and pediatric neurodevelopmental services. While an NHS diagnosis is free at the point of use, the professional and individual cost of waiting years for support-- typically impacting work, education, and mental health-- leads lots of to consider private health care.

Breakdown of Private ADHD Assessment Costs
The expense of an ADHD Psychiatrist assessment is seldom a single "one-off" charge. To reach a point of stability, especially if medication becomes part of the treatment plan, people must spending plan for a number of unique phases.
1. The Initial Assessment
The initial assessment is the most substantial upfront cost. This generally includes an extensive review of the client's history, diagnostic interviews (such as the DIVA-5 for grownups), and the collection of observer reports from relative or partners.
- Adult ADHD Assessment UK Assessments: Generally range between ₤ 500 and ₤ 1,200.
- Child/Adolescent Assessments: Often somewhat higher due to the requirement for school observations and developmental history, ranging from ₤ 700 to ₤ 1,500.
2. The Titration Process
If a medical diagnosis is validated and the private picks to pursue medicinal treatment, they enter the "titration" stage. This is the period where a clinician prescribes low doses of medication and gradually increases them while keeping track of negative effects and efficacy.
Each titration appointment (normally monthly) carries a charge, normally between ₤ 100 and ₤ 250 per session. This procedure can last anywhere from three to 7 months.
3. Prescription and Medication Costs
While under the care of a private center, patients must pay the complete market price for their medication by means of private prescriptions. Unlike the standard NHS prescription charge, the expense depends upon the specific brand name and dosage of the ADHD medication.
- Stimulant medication: ₤ 80-- ₤ 150 each month.
- Non-stimulant medication: ₤ 100-- ₤ 200 monthly.
4. Shared Care Agreements (SCA)
The ultimate goal for many private clients is to transfer their care back to the NHS via a Shared Care Agreement. If a GP accepts a Shared Care Agreement, they will take over the prescribing of medication at standard NHS rates. However, it is essential to note that GPs are not legally bound to accept these agreements, and some might refuse if the private assessment does not satisfy specific NHS scientific requirements.

Elements Influencing the Price of an Assessment
A number of factors can cause the price of an assessment to change:
- Clinician Qualifications: Assessments carried out by a Consultant Psychiatrist are generally more pricey than those carried out by a Specialist Nurse Practitioner or a Clinical Psychologist.
- Geographical Location: Clinics based in Harley Street or central London typically charge a premium compared to service providers in the North of England or those running specifically online by means of telehealth.
- Intricacy of Case: If an individual has "co-morbid" conditions-- such as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D), Bipolar Disorder, or complex injury-- the assessment might require more time and specialized tools, increasing the price.
- Reporting Detail: Some centers charge extra for a comprehensive written report meant for usage in workplace "Access to Work" claims or Educational Health and Care Plans (EHCP) for children.
Why Choose the Private Route?
Despite the high costs, the private route stays a popular choice for several reasons:
- Speed: Getting a response in weeks instead of years can prevent school exemption or task loss.
- Clinician Choice: Patients can frequently research and choose a particular psychiatrist who specializes in their specific market (e.g., ADHD in ladies).
- Longer Consultations: Private appointments typically enable more time for the client to discuss their symptoms without sensation hurried.
Prospective Risks and Considerations
Before investing in a private assessment, individuals ought to consider the following:
- GP Acceptance: It is extremely suggested to consult a GP before scheduling a private assessment to see if they are open to a Shared Care Agreement from that particular company.
- The "Right to Choose": In England, clients may have the ability to use "Right to Choose" to gain access to private companies moneyed by the NHS. This can eliminate the cost while maintaining the speed of a private clinic, though waiting lists for these specific slots are likewise growing.
- Quality of Care: It is important to ensure the company is regulated by the Care Quality Commission (CQC) in England, or the equivalent bodies in Scotland, Wales, and Northern Ireland.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Does health insurance coverage cover ADHD assessments?

Nevertheless, policies are changing. Some premium strategies now cover the initial diagnostic assessment, though couple of cover the ongoing cost of medication or titration.
2. Can a private medical diagnosis be used for an EHCP?
Yes, a private diagnosis from a certified specialist (Psychiatrist or Clinical Psychologist) is a legitimate piece of proof for an Education, Health, and Care Plan (EHCP). However, Local Authorities might still seek recommendations from their own academic psychologists.

3. What happens if the GP refuses Shared Care?
If a GP refuses Shared Care, the patient should continue to spend for private follow-up appointments and private prescriptions forever to keep their medication supply. Alternatively, they can stay on the NHS waiting list to become "re-diagnosed" by an NHS clinician to secure free prescriptions.
4. Are online ADHD assessments as valid as in-person ones?
Lawfully and clinically, yes. As long as the assessment follows the NICE (National Institute for Health and Care Excellence) standards and is performed by a signed up specialist, a telehealth assessment carries the very same weight as an in-person one.
5. Exists a difference in expense in between ADHD and ADD assessments?
No. Scientifically, ADD (Attention Deficit Disorder) is now categorized as "ADHD, Predominantly Inattentive Presentation." The assessment process and the associated costs remain the exact same.
A private ADHD assessment in the UK is a considerable monetary dedication, frequently amounting to between ₤ 1,000 and ₤ 2,500 when titration and the very first few months of medication are included. While the cost is high, the benefits of timely intervention, professional clearness, and tailored assistance can be life-changing.
Prospective clients are motivated to perform extensive research, validate the credentials of their picked center, and take part in an open dialogue with their GP to make sure that their private diagnosis causes a sustainable long-lasting care plan.
